BRF Wind Turbine Slip Rings

Wind turbine slip rings, also known as rotating electrical joints, are a critical component in wind power generation systems. They are primarily responsible for transmitting electrical signals and power between rotating and stationary parts. Comprising an internally rotating shaft and an externally fixed housing, slip rings transfer signals through brushes or contact rings, similar to the transmission between the rotor and stator in a generator.

  1. High Reliability: Wind turbine slip rings are made of high-quality materials and feature special sealing designs that effectively resist the impact of external environments such as wind, rain, and temperature changes, ensuring long-term stable operation.
  2. Low Maintenance Requirements: Compared to traditional cable connection systems, wind turbine slip rings require less maintenance over a longer period due to their efficient design and durable materials, reducing operational costs.
  3. Technological Innovation: With the application of new materials and improvements in manufacturing processes, the transmission performance of wind turbine slip rings has significantly improved, and integrated designs allow for better integration with other system components.
  4. 360-Degree Rotation: The presence of slip rings enables rotating components to rotate continuously without restriction due to power and signal transmission, providing a necessary condition for the efficient operation of wind power systems.
  5. Enhanced System Reliability: The stable transmission and reliability design of wind turbine slip rings ensure the normal operation of wind power systems, reducing failure rates and improving system reliability and stability.
  1. Wind Farms: Wind turbine slip rings are widely used in various wind farms for power transmission and signal transmission in monitoring and control systems, improving power generation efficiency and reducing failure rates.
  2. Industrial Automation: In automated equipment, slip rings are used in rotating robotic arms, automatic assembly lines, and packaging machinery to transmit power and control signals.
  3. Wind and Solar Energy: Slip rings play a key role in wind turbines and solar tracking systems, transmitting the generated electrical energy while allowing wind turbines or solar panels to adjust their angles according to wind direction or the position of the sun.

Wind turbine slip rings, as a core component of wind power generation systems, directly affect the efficiency and reliability of power generation. They are a key technology for achieving efficient and stable operation of wind power systems.
